Does a low acceptance rate matter DoorDash?

There is no minimum requirement for acceptance rate, but consistently declining delivery opportunities negatively impacts the experience for other Dashers (who will have less time to complete the delivery), the customer (who is more likely to get a late delivery), and even the merchant (whose food will sit for longer).

How do you get fired from DoorDash?

The Dasher Deactivation Policy may be found here. There are minimum Consumer Ratings and Completion Rates required to remain active on the DoorDash platform. Dashers with a Consumer Rating below 4.2 or a Completion Rate below 80% may be subject to deactivation once they have accepted at least 20 orders.

Is DoorDash deactivation permanent?

All DoorDash deactivations are permanent unless you submit a successful appeal. The process happens suddenly and sometimes without warning. Not all deactivations let you submit an appeal, but the email will tell you if you can. From there, you will get instructions to begin the process.

What is a low rating on DoorDash?

The DoorDash customer rating is a rolling average, meaning that it is pulled from the dasher's performance on the most recent 100 orders, as rated by customers. If you had a lower score – three stars or less – it can be raised over time with more ratings with better customer service.

Do scheduled dashers get priority?

Do Scheduled Dashers Get Priority? The Dasher Support website does indicate that the dashers who schedule their shifts ahead of time get priority. DoorDash has stated that those Dashers who are on the schedule ahead of time will be first in line to receive orders before dashers who select the Dash Now option.

What happens if you get a contract violation on DoorDash?

Violations will not impact earnings in any way. If I am notified about a lateness violation in the Dasher app, will it impact my customer ratings, my status as Top Dasher, my ability to do Drive orders, or my ability to use Dasher app features? No, none of these are affected by lateness contract violations.

How do you become a top Dasher?

Information
  1. Customer rating of at least 4.7.
  2. Acceptance rate of at least 70%
  3. Completion rate of at least 95%
  4. 100 completed deliveries during the last month.
  5. At least 200 lifetime deliveries completed.

How does DoorDash choose who gets the order?

Does DoorDash Give Orders Based on Location? DoorDash assigns orders to drivers based on their proximity to the restaurant. So, if a Dasher is trying to increase their chances of getting an order, they will most likely hang around strips with many restaurants.
